Entry Control Specialist (Security Management Support)Annual base salary range: $68,110-$92,435. At Sawdey Solution Services, we consider factors such as position, responsibilities, work experience, education, training, and skills when forming an offer.LocationWright-Patterson AFB, OH – On-siteTelework/Work‑from‑HomeNo.About the RoleThe Entry Control Specialist (Security Management Support) position will provide SCIF Entry Control and shall include physically manning the entry post at assigned locations, conducting security checks, and controlling access to designated areas.ResponsibilitiesMaintain a security visitor log, prepare files and reports, maintain security equipment in an acceptable state, and keep the entry post clean and presentable.In-process visitors: issue badges, verify paperwork, and inspect incoming and outgoing materials and equipment.Conduct physical security checks.Process paperwork including reports and schedules.Maintain control of databases and access to web-based systems for personnel security verification.In-process, provide education (per operating procedures), and badge permanent employees and visitors.Assist with internal conferences and meetings.Receive, transmit, and file visit requests for assigned personnel and visitors.Update forms, databases, records, and internal website links (Joint Personnel Adjudication System, Joint Access Database Environment, Defense Information System Security, Security Information Management System, etc.).Apply physical security measures to open/close/secure Government facility, assist with measures necessary for maintenance and testing of facility alarms and facility accreditation.Receive, transmit, and file visit requests for assigned personnel and visitors; verify security clearance and program access to issue and account for visitor and permanent personnel badges; sign‑in and maintain visitor access utilizing secure electronic capabilities.Create and post end‑of‑day security checklists for all secure facilities and destroy unneeded classified material using approved procedures.Prepare and present courier briefings, issue courier identifications, and support contract personnel.Assist with proposal development, if necessary.Perform other duties as assigned.Experience RequirementsSix (6) plus years' experience in closely related skills.Education RequirementsAssociate's degree preferred.Total experience may be considered equivalent.Other Required Skills & AbilitiesEffective communication with customers and ability to fulfill all duties and responsibilities as listed in the contract.Proficiency in Microsoft Office suite, including Word, PowerPoint, Excel, and Outlook.Ability to establish effective professional working relationships with coworkers and external customers, contributing to a cooperative work environment while adhering to policy and regulations.Security Clearance RequirementsTop Secret Clearance.US Citizenship RequirementsStaffing on this U.S. Government contract is limited to U.S. citizens.Equal Opportunity Employer StatementWe are a Disabled‑Veterans‑41 CFR 60 1.4, Equal Opportunity Employer.
